Rolls-Royce, the global power systems company, has received a contract valued at US$183 Million to service M250 engines, which power the US Army’s fleet of OH-58D Kiowa Warrior scout helicopters. The contract, to support 500 M250 engines on more than 300 aircraft, begins in July 2012 for a year, and the Army has options to extend the contract for four additional years

The Boeing Company and Embraer have announced an agreement to collaborate on the KC-390 aircraft program. Both companies will share technical knowledge and evaluate markets where they may join their sales efforts for medium-lift military transport opportunities
